Faster spreading sub-variant of Omicron has been confirmed in Bulgaria

Photo: library

The sub-variant of Omicron - BA.2.75 (sub-variant of the BA.2 line also dubbed Centaurus) has already been detected in Bulgaria. According to experts, this variant of the virus spreads faster.

It represents 2.4% of all 82 Omicron clinical samples from different regions of the country that were examined by the National Center for Infectious and Parasitic Diseases.
